What are the differences between “data warehouse” and “data mart”? ( 4 points) The main components of business intelligence are data warehouse, business analytics and business performance management and user interface. Data warehouse holds data obtained from internal sources as well as external sources. The internal sources include various operational systems. Data warehouses typically store data from multiple business units. They centrally integrate data from across the organization for comprehensive analytics. Data marts have a single-subject focus and are more decentralized in nature. They often filter and summarize information from another existing data warehouse. Size: In terms of data size, data marts are generally smaller, typically encompassing less than 100 GB. In contrast, data warehouses are much larger, often exceeding 100 GB and even reaching terabyte-scale or beyond. Range: Data marts cater to the specific needs of a single line of business or department within the organization. On the other hand, data warehouses are designed to be enterprise- wide, spanning across multiple functional areas and serving the data requirements of the entire organization. Sources: Data marts draw data from a limited number of sources, while data warehouses have a more comprehensive scope, collecting data from a diverse array of sources. Data warehouses integrate information from numerous operational systems, applications, and external feeds to offer a holistic and comprehensive view of the organization's data landscape. 2
3 Discuss common issues of supply chain management with several examples (provide at least two issues). Additionally, explain the positive roles of information systems in resolving these issues. Please, ensure that you discuss each issue and how information systems can help resolve them. ( 3 points) One of the common issues with the supply chain is global supply chain due to the fact of greater complexities and challenges to manage the global supply chain. Another issue is inventory challenges due to the marketplaces are constantly changing. Here are some positive roles in resolving the issues, enhanced visibility, automation, and data analytics. Enhanced visibility: Advanced technology, like supply chain management software and IoT sensors, provides real-time visibility into inventory levels, shipment status, and production processes. This visibility enables better decision-making and timely interventions to address potential disruptions. Automation: Automation streamlines routine tasks such as order processing, inventory management, and demand forecasting. AI-driven algorithms analyze data, predict demand patterns, and optimize logistics, resulting in more accurate and efficient supply chain operations. Data analytics: Technology allows businesses to collect and analyze vast amounts of data from various supply chain stages. This data-driven approach helps identify inefficiencies, bottlenecks, and opportunities for improvement, allowing for data-backed decision-making. 3
